A first-time home buyer specialist in Forest Lake, Minnesota guides you through the entire home buying process. They help you understand Minnesota specific programs like the Minnesota Housing Finance Agency down payment assistance. These specialists also explain local purchase agreement contingencies and inspection timelines under Minnesota law.
What Does a First-Time Home Buyer Specialist in Forest Lake Cost?
Typical costs for a first-time home buyer specialist in Minnesota range from 2.5 percent to 3 percent of the purchase price, paid by the seller at closing. Some specialists charge a flat fee between 2,500 and 5,000 dollars for buyer representation. Costs vary by case and negotiation. This is general information, not mortgage or financial advice.

What does a first-time home buyer specialist in Forest Lake do?
A specialist helps you find suitable homes, negotiate offers, and navigate Minnesota purchase agreements. They also connect you with lenders who offer first-time buyer programs and explain state required disclosures like the Seller Property Disclosure Statement.
Do I need a specialist if I already have a lender?
Yes, a specialist focuses on the real estate transaction itself, not just financing. They ensure you meet Minnesota statutory deadlines for inspections, financing contingencies, and closing. This helps protect your earnest money deposit.
What Minnesota programs are available for first-time buyers in Forest Lake?
Minnesota offers the Minnesota Housing Start Up and Step Up programs with down payment assistance up to 5 percent of the purchase price. Forest Lake buyers may also qualify for local grants through Washington County or the Metropolitan Council. A specialist can explain eligibility requirements.
